The journey from mortar and pestle to sophisticated grinding technology tells a fascinating story of innovation. Since the early 1900s, commercial spice processing has evolved dramatically. What began as labor-intensive manual grinding transitioned to basic mechanical mills in the 1950s, and now culminates in today’s precision-engineered automatic systems that can process hundreds of pounds per hour while preserving volatile oils and flavor compounds.

Consistency That Builds Trust

Particle size uniformity remains one of the most compelling benefits of automation. Manual grinding inevitably produces inconsistent results—some batches finer, others coarser—creating product variability that customers notice.

Modern grinding systems employ precision-engineered components that deliver:

  • Uniform particle size distribution (typically within ±5 microns)
  • Consistent flavor release profiles
  • Reliable color characteristics
  • Standardized moisture content

The Fryma Koruma grinding technology utilizes advanced sensors that continuously monitor and adjust grinding parameters in real-time, ensuring batch-to-batch consistency that builds customer loyalty and strengthens brand reputation.

Quality That Differentiates

Automated systems preserve volatile oils and aromatic compounds through temperature-controlled grinding environments. The Netzsch cooling systems maintain optimal temperatures during processing, preventing heat damage that degrades flavor profiles.

Quality isn’t just about consistency—it’s about preserving the intrinsic characteristics that make each spice unique and valuable.

Waste Reduction That Matters

Modern grinding systems capture and recirculate airborne particles that would otherwise be lost. This dust recovery technology from manufacturers like Russell Finex can reclaim up to 99.5% of product that traditional methods would lose, directly improving yield and reducing environmental impact.

Transforming Spice Operations: Implementation and ROI

Integration strategies across business scales

Implementing automatic spice grinding systems requires different approaches depending on your operation size. Small artisanal spice shops might begin with a single Mahlkönig EK43 commercial grinder that processes 2-3 pounds per minute—a significant upgrade from manual methods without overwhelming spatial or financial resources.

Mid-sized operations typically benefit from modular systems that can grow alongside their business. The Bühler Group offers scalable grinding lines that start at processing 100 pounds hourly and can be expanded with additional units as demand increases. This approach allows for a 15-25% annual capacity increase without complete system overhauls.

For industrial-scale spice producers, comprehensive grinding systems from manufacturers like Fryma Koruma integrate seamlessly with existing production lines. These systems handle 500+ pounds hourly and include automated cleaning cycles, reducing downtime between batches from hours to minutes.
